Chip rally hits dot-com bubble levels
Semiconductor stocks, particularly memory chips (MU, SNDK) and AI-related plays (NVDA, AVGO), have rallied to 147% above their 200-week moving average with weekly RSI at 85.7, levels not seen since the March 2000 dot-com peak. Massive inflows into leveraged semiconductor bears (SOXS at $2.4B record monthly) signal trader hedging against a correction.
